A couple of outsiders in the first race at Aintree for me.

QEWY @ 22/1 Paddy Power. Ran well at Cheltenham and was right there with the leaders up until the last hurdle before fading on the run in.

BOX OFFICE @ 33/1 Paddy Power. Another that ran well enough at Cheltenham, staying on at the end but without troubling the leaders.

Just a couple of small each way bets.
 
Mainly outsiders for me as well.

3.50 Newcastle - FINAL FLING - Makes h'cap debut in a low grade event and should be better than maiden efforts suggest.

4.05 Aintree - GULLINBURSTI - Has course form, but not been at his best in either start this season. Should be at peak fitness however and nicely in on best form.

5.15 Aintree - MANHATTAN SPRING - Cheap purchase and probably aiming a bit high here. Uner rated trainer does well in this sphere and happy with a small wager at 100's

6.50 Wolverhampton - GINZAN - Has form when fresh and is a useful sort at this level. Tough race, but still interesting at 20's.

7.40 Wexford - THEATRE WINE - Hinted at ability on debut and should come on for that. EW Squeak at 33's.
 
South African Lucky 15 for tonight -

4.50 Greyville - RIGHTY - HO - Not the most consistent and to be fair only a couple of his runs give him a chance. Top young claimer Calvin Habib aboard for the first time though and the race is not the strongest, so 66's looks a shade big.

5.25 Greyville - MAGGIE MUGGINS - Nicely bred debutante who has the assistance of Stuart Randolph.

6.00 Greyville - SUPREME DYNASTY - Lost her form a shade last season, but recent polytrack debut was decent and should strip fitter today.

7.40 Greyville - KILLARNEY HOUSE - In fair form and decent overall c & d record. Should be staying on nicely at the end. Definite appeal at 12's
